London Underground (Tube) operates a subway from Archway Station to Bank station every 15 minutes. Tickets cost £2–4 and the journey takes 19 min. Alternatively, Metroline Travel operates a bus from Archway Station / Holloway Road to St Paul's Cathedral every 20 minutes. Tickets cost £2 and the journey takes 42 min.
